What does Audene mean?

The curious girl name Audene is chiefly used in English, Audene means "Nobility" is originated from Old English. Audene is a variation of leading in fashion and imperishable Audrey. Audrey is variant of Edeltraud.

Also Audrey is variant form of Eldreda. Audrey is English equivalent of Æthelthryth. Meaning of Audrey is The Noble Strong and Honorable is originated from Germanic and Celtic.

How do I pronounce Audene?

Three syllabled Audene is most commonly pronounced as a(u)-de-ne.
